Re: Engine swap help...



You'll have to swap all of the mounts for alt/AC since I think the 86 should 
have the rotary (round) compressor mounted low on the engine as opposed to 
the big square one on the 80 mounted on top.  Other than that, the clutch is 
bigger on the 1.8 (just swap the flywheel and get the 210mm clutch parts new) 
and the upper radiator hose is different.  That should be about the only 
changes.  Not sure which exhaust manifold the 86 has, but, you may have to 
swap it for the 80.  It's a really straight forward swap which has been done 
thousands of times.  The increase in horsepower and torque will really make a 
Mk1 fly.  Especially if you already have a good exhaust and a G-grind cam for 
the 1.6 (you can swap the cam to the 1.8).
